Effects of dietary red koji rice on growth performance, body colour and some hematological and hepatopancreas biochemical indices of juvenile red-white koi carp Cyprinus carpio

Abstract: A feeding trial was conducted to evaluate the effects of dietary red koji rice on growth performance, body colour and some hematological and hepatopancreas biochemical indices of juvenile red-white koi carp Cyprinuscarpio.The red-white koi carp with body mass of(8.79±1.80)g were reared in a plastic tank and fed basic diet(control group)and supplemented with red koji rice at a dose of 0, 0.5, 1.0, 1.5, and 3.0 mg/kg diet for 56 days, and then fed the diet without red koji rice for 14 days at water temperature of(25.0±1.0)℃.Each diet was randomly assigned to triplicate groups of 30 juvenile koi carp.The results showed that the fish fed the diets supplemented with red koji rice had significantly higher weight gain(WG), specific growth rate(SGR), feed efficiency(FE)and lower glucose concentrations and aspartate transaminase(AST)activity(P<0.05).There was significantly higher glutathione peroxidase(GSH-PX)activity in the fish fed the diets containing red koji rice of 1.5 g/kg, and significantly higher malondialdehyde(MDA)concentration in the fish in the high dose red koji rice group(3.0 g/kg)(P<0.05).No significant influence of the dietary red koji rice levels on superoxide dismutase(SOD)and catalase(CAT)activities was observed in the hepatopancreas of the fish fed the diets containing red koji rice(P>0.05), with the maximal a* value and carotenoids concentration in the skin of the fish fed the diet containing red koji rice at dose of 1.0 g/kg.The fish fed the diet containing red koji rice at dose of 1.0 g/kg had significantly higer a* than those animals fed the basal diet did(P<0.05), even 7th or 14th days after all the fish fed the diet without red koji rice.In conclusion, the findings indicated that dietary addition of red koji rice led to improve growth performance, and adjust glucose concentrations, with significant impact on the body colour of juvenile koi carp and the optimal level of 1.0 g/kg under this experimental conditions.
